Job Duties
- Consistently provides an enjoyable dining experience and ambiance for residents and guests through exceptional service
- supervises the dining room staff to help ensure proper service and acts as a role model and coach
- maintains high standards for food, presentation and service
- receives and resolves complaints concerning food and service using patience, active listening, and positive communication
- manages financial transactions including happy hour, employee meals, vouchers, cash transactions and billing
- serves as a liaison between the dining room and kitchen staff while promoting a collaborative team environment
- pays meticulous attention to detail relating to the appearance, neatness, cleanliness, layout, organization and safety of the dining room areas, equipment and fixtures
- completes daily inspections and weekly audits to ensure all side work is accomplished and cleaning and maintenance of equipment and storage areas is completed
- directs pre-meal meetings with dining room staff and relays information and policy changes regularly
- makes suggestions about improvements in dining room service procedures and layout
- maintains an inventory of dining room items and ensures items are properly cleaned, stored, accounted for and replaced
- helps update and refine policy and procedure manuals for service staff
- confirms that all dining room open and closing procedures have been completed and secured
- ensures adherence to local and state laws and policies for food, beverage and alcohol service
- ensures special diets are followed and special utensils are provided
- reports any issues or concerns about residents to nursing staff or food service management
- cross trains and covers other dining rooms as needed
- supports and participates in Quality Assurance Performance Improvement activities
- assists with special events and projects
- performs other assignments as required by management
- works every other weekend, holidays and special events as assigned
